ASDA recently became the most affordable online retailer in the UK according to research conducted by the price-tracking website Alertr. The site looked at 42 items in a typical shopping cart, which included bread and milk, eggs rice, pasta cereal, and other items. ASDA's basket comprised of both brand-name and its own-brand items, was found to be nearly PS7 cheaper than Tesco's. Other supermarkets in the top five were Morrisons, Waitrose and Ocado. The rankings were based on the price of a weekly shop and excludes Aldi and Lidl.

The Co-op, a UK-based cooperative retailer, has partnered up with Uber Eats in order to offer delivery services to its members. The partnership will boost Co-op membership from five million members to eight million by 2030. Co-op as well as its partnership with Uber has revamped its membership program and introduced new Member Prices. This includes 117 low everyday prices applied within its food and beverage business for members, including branded goods for the first time.
